out of line adj figurative, informal (comment, behavior: unacceptable)fuera de tono loc adj
  inapropiado/a adj
  impertinente adj
 The accusations you made at the meeting were out of line.
  que se ha pasado de la raya loc adj
out of line adj figurative, informal (person: behaving unacceptably)impresentable adj mf
 When Harry snapped at a customer, his manager told him he was out of line.
out of line adv figurative, informal (unacceptably)inaceptable adv
 Sally is on a warning; if she makes the slightest move out of line, she'll lose her job.
